The SHINE Resolution:
The SHINE Resolution fixes the broken site-selection process that has left hosts financially strained, members having to pay exorbant travel fees, and meetings collapsing at the last minute. With clear funding rules, instructions for a fair & equitable selection process, and accountability for the Executive Committee & Site Selection and Meetings Committee, we make YDA stronger for everyone.
This resolution package expands Standing Rules 13 & 14 to imediatly increase transparency, equity, and accountability in site selection. It protects host chapters and ensures every National Committee meeting is accessible and fair.

An Easy Breakdown of the Resolution:
-
It protects your registration dollars, to directly fund the meeting, and is not divided up.
Registration fees capped at $80 (inflation-adjusted) with mandatory hardship waivers.
It outlines clear fundraising protocols such as who gets what funds after a meeting is paid for (spoiler alert: the Host keeps money raised in thier own territory)
-
Region of the bidding unit now factored in to decision making, making it so meetings should have equal share of distantce traveled.
Travel Costs will have to be calculated by Site Selection & Meetings Committee, including comparing at least two lodging options per bid.
As well as comparing travel costs by mandating analysis must include the costs of at least 3 major airports in every region. So we can better know how much each meeting will cost our members.
-
Treasurer must share past budgets within 7 days, expected attendance range, and any answer any questions a potential host might have.
Sets the expectiation that the Site Selection and Meetings Committee should act on bids within 14 days after the bidding window closes.
Executive Committee has 30 days to rule on a recommendation of the Site Selction & Meetings Committee.
-
The Executive Committee should work with Site Selection & Meetings Committee, failure to do so or go against the wishes of the Committee (whose sole job is to find equitable meeting location) would mean the Executive Committeee should provide a virtual option for National Committee Members to participate (Yes, including General Session).
Ensures that this process is more public, and bring some sunshint to a process that typically happens behind closed doors, by allowing all members to request the writeen rationale for site selection.
Overall sets standards for a more accountable and equitable practices that allows all members to attend meetings. By using the best tool availble to us…. The Site Selection & Meetings Committee!
